You can't delete that, its a necessary button to link to your video without it, the menu won't know where your movie chapters are.
This software doesnt freely let you modify everything, especially since DVD menu standards aren't flexible. It will take some learning but you'll eventually get it, not very hard to use. If you want to change how your button looks then go in menu setting and import your own picture instead of deleting that button.
DVD Author 3 is considered a separate program so it will not overwrite your old DVD author 2. You can pretty much do whatever you want with DVD Author 2 and it will not affect 3 and vice versa. Could uninstall if you dont use it anymore but either way it wont affect DVD author 3.
